Output 45d865318b5b0c8e6c08b1c0bafe99921c47792c43f82ba792b1fd8bdbb15197:3

value
345162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85458878dea4c209e7f0c5f67b1eeb1f616bd654 OP_EQUAL
address
3Dqh6JRo6YYidQq1tHCsaNhHnbFPv4fVi9
transaction
45d865318b5b0c8e6c08b1c0bafe99921c47792c43f82ba792b1fd8bdbb15197
spent
true